Al intentar instalar un software desde la App Store en OS X 10.11, aparece el mensaje de error "El archivo de distribución del producto no ha podido ser verificado. Puede estar dañado o no estar firmado". He probado varios programas diferentes y en todos ellos aparece el mismo problema.
He encontrado algunos soluciones propuestas , sin embargo son de 2011, y se refiere al /var/carpetas, que El Capitán no tiene (no recuerdo cuando desapareció, pero creo que fue hace tiempo).
En los registros del sistema, veo lo siguiente cada vez que me da el error:
09/10/15 19:28:04,476 storedownloadd[642]: *** Fallo de afirmación en -[CheckPreflightOperation verifyDistributionAtURL:allowsDevSign:allowsUnsigned:osVersionToBeInstalled:error:distributionController:], /Library/Caches/com.apple.xbs/Sources/Commerce/Commerce-453/CommerceKit/CheckPreflightOperation.m:291
Cuando navego a /Library/Caches, no veo com.apple.xbs.
Como primer intento de resolver este problema, cambié el nombre de /Caches por el de /Caches_old (supongo que es una paranoia, pero esta práctica me ha dado buenos resultados anteriormente, así que creo que no es la peor idea del mundo), luego cerré y volví a abrir App Store, y volví a intentar la instalación.
Ahora se me pide que vuelva a introducir mi contraseña de iCloud. Lo hice y me apareció un nuevo mensaje de error: "%Programa% no se ha podido descargar. Utiliza la página de compras para volver a intentarlo". En la página de compras, el programa tenía una línea al lado que decía "Se ha producido un error".
Una vez más consultando a Console, obtengo esto:
09/10/15 20:22:16,130 sandboxd[114]: ([314]) storeaccountd(314) deny mach-lookup com.apple.backupd.sandbox.xpc 09/10/15 20:22:17,347 storedownloadd[642]: SSDownloadAsset caching-server-locator-timeout 10
Intenté cambiar el nombre de la antigua carpeta Caches por Caches, pero no lo conseguí.
Intenté cambiar el nombre de la carpeta Caches a Caches_Old, y luego crear una nueva carpeta Caches, pero no funcionó.
He reiniciado el ordenador, pero no ha funcionado.
Cambié el nombre de la nueva carpeta Caches a Caches_older, luego cambié el nombre de la carpeta Caches_old a Caches, y reinicié.
¿Alguna idea?
Actualización: También he probado a cambiar el nombre de la carpeta Caches y a reiniciar. Entonces se genera una nueva carpeta Caches, pero el problema sigue siendo el mismo.
Actualización 2: He probado a iniciar el Mac en modo seguro y a probarlo ahí. El error aún persiste, pero ahora me aparece un nuevo error:
12/10/15 21:12:20,744 sandboxd[128]: ([500]) ReceiptInstaller(500) deny mach-lookup com.apple.DiskArbitration.diskarbitrationd 12/10/15 21:12:24,747 storedownloadd[404]: AssetDownloadOperation no ha modificado la URL para http://osxapps.itunes.apple.com/apple-assets-us-std-000001/Purple/99/60/6a/mzm.zqwtwhxj.pkg